ToggleForged pipe fittings are manufactured by shaping heated metal under controlled pressure. Unlike cast fittings, which are produced by pouring molten metal into a mould, forged fittings are formed using mechanical force to create a strong and dense metal structure.
This manufacturing process makes forged fittings suitable for demanding piping applications where strength and pressure resistance are important. They are used as pipe fittings to connect pipes, change flow direction, create branches, reduce connection sizes, or close piping sections.
Common products include forged fittings such as elbows, tees, couplings, crosses, caps, plugs, unions, and bushings.

A forged steel elbow is used to change the direction of a pipeline. Common configurations include 45-degree and 90-degree elbows.
Forged elbows are useful in compact piping systems where strength and reliable connections are required. The appropriate elbow should be selected according to pipe size, material, pressure class, connection type, and applicable standards.
A forged tee creates a branch connection from the main pipeline. Equal tees have the same run and branch size, while reducing tees connect pipes with different diameters.
They are commonly used in process piping, chemical plants, hydraulic systems, and industrial equipment.
A forged steel coupling is used to connect two pipes or components in a straight line. Couplings are available in different connection configurations, including socket weld and threaded types.
They are particularly useful where compact connections are required.
A forged cross provides four connection points and can be used where a piping system needs multiple branches. Selection depends on pipe dimensions, pressure requirements, material grade, and connection configuration.
Forged caps and plugs are used to close pipe ends or unused connections. They may be used during equipment isolation, maintenance, and piping modifications.
Forged bushings are used to connect components having different thread sizes. They are particularly useful in threaded piping arrangements where a reduction in connection size is required.

One of the most important questions for buyers is: What is the difference between forged and buttweld pipe fittings?
Forged fittings are manufactured through a forging process and are commonly supplied with socket weld or threaded connections. They are frequently used in smaller-diameter, high-pressure, and compact piping applications.
Buttweld fittings are designed to be welded directly to the pipe. They are widely used in larger-diameter process piping and applications where a continuous welded connection is required.
| Feature | Forged Fittings | Buttweld Fittings |
| Manufacturing | Forging process | Forming process for butt-weld applications |
| Connection | Socket weld or threaded | Butt weld |
| Typical size range | Generally smaller sizes | Commonly used for larger pipe sizes |
| Application | Compact and high-pressure piping | Process and larger-diameter piping |
| Installation | Socket welding or threading | Direct welding to pipe |
| Space requirement | Compact connection | Requires welding space |
Neither type is universally better. The correct choice depends on pipe size, pressure, temperature, service conditions, connection requirements, installation method, and project specifications.
The choice between socket weld vs threaded forged fittings depends on the piping design and operating conditions.
Socket weld fittings are designed so that the pipe enters a recessed socket in the fitting. The connection is then welded.

A forged fitting pressure rating indicates the pressure capability of a fitting under specified conditions. However, the pressure rating should not be evaluated separately from material and temperature.
Forged socket weld and threaded fittings may be available in pressure classes such as 2,000, 3,000, 6,000, and 9,000, depending on the applicable standard and product configuration.

Forged fittings are manufactured through forging and commonly use socket weld or threaded connections, particularly in smaller and high-pressure piping systems. Buttweld fittings are designed to be welded directly to pipes and are commonly used in larger process piping systems.
Forged fittings are available in carbon steel, stainless steel, alloy steel, nickel alloys, duplex stainless steel, super duplex stainless steel, and other specialized alloys. Material selection depends on pressure, temperature, corrosion resistance, and service conditions.
The maximum size depends on the fitting type, material, pressure class, manufacturer, and applicable standard. Forged fittings are generally more common in smaller pipe sizes, while larger piping systems frequently use buttweld fittings. Special sizes may also be available based on project requirements.
Socket weld forged fittings use a welded connection in which the pipe is inserted into the fitting socket. Threaded forged fittings use mechanical threads to connect the components. Socket weld fittings are commonly selected for permanent connections, while threaded fittings can provide easier installation and disassembly where permitted.
ASME B16.11 is a key standard for forged socket-welding and threaded fittings. Material specifications such as ASTM A105 and ASTM A182 may also apply depending on the material and application. Buyers should confirm the exact standard required for their project before ordering.
